Myth-Busting: Common Misconceptions About Digital Advertising Trends
In the fast-paced world of digital advertising, staying current with trends can be a challenge. However, misconceptions about these trends can lead businesses astray. Let's debunk some common myths surrounding digital advertising.
Myth 1: Digital Advertising is Only for Big Brands
Many believe that only large companies with substantial budgets can benefit from digital advertising. This couldn't be further from the truth. Small and medium enterprises can also leverage digital platforms effectively. With tools like Google Ads and social media advertising, businesses of all sizes can reach their target audience without breaking the bank.

Maximizing Small Budgets
Small businesses can start with modest budgets and gradually increase their investment as they see results. The key is to focus on targeted advertising, ensuring that your ads reach the right people. This targeted approach often leads to a higher return on investment compared to traditional advertising methods.
Myth 2: Social Media Advertising is Not Effective
Some businesses dismiss social media advertising as ineffective, believing it doesn't convert to sales. However, social media platforms have evolved significantly, offering advanced targeting options and analytics.

Engaging the Audience
Platforms like Facebook, Instagram, and LinkedIn allow advertisers to create highly engaging and visually appealing ads. By understanding your audience and crafting compelling content, social media advertising can drive significant traffic and conversions.
Myth 3: SEO is Dead
Another widespread myth is that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is no longer relevant in the age of digital advertising. This is a misconception, as SEO remains a critical component of a successful digital strategy.

SEO and Digital Advertising Work Together
SEO enhances the visibility of your website organically, which complements paid digital advertising efforts. By combining SEO with digital ads, businesses can capture both organic and paid traffic, maximizing their reach and impact.
Myth 4: More Traffic Means More Success
It's easy to assume that more website traffic automatically means greater success. However, the quality of the traffic is what truly matters. Targeted traffic leads to better engagement and higher conversion rates.
Focusing on Quality
Instead of aiming for sheer numbers, businesses should focus on attracting visitors who are genuinely interested in their products or services. Tailored ad campaigns and content can help ensure that the traffic you drive is relevant and likely to convert.
